The fund tracks a market-cap-weighted index of 60 emerging-market companies in consumer-oriented sectors. Columbia Emerging Markets Consumer ETF's top institutional investors include LPL Financial LLC (72.52%), Bank of America Corp DE (18.98%), OLD Mission Capital LLC (9.35%) and Susquehanna International Group LLP (2.53%).
